What is the main difference between sympatric and allopatric species?

Explanation:
The distinction between sympatric and allopatric species primarily lies in their geographic distribution. Sympatric species occur in the same geographic area but have developed reproductive barriers that prevent them from interbreeding, leading to the formation of new species within the same location. This could be due to factors such as behavioral differences, temporal differences in breeding seasons, or other ecological factors that allow coexistence without genetic mixing. In contrast, allopatric species are separated by a geographic barrier that prevents them from coming into contact with one another. This physical separation often leads to divergent evolution as each group adapts to its own environment over time.
